Cosplay, an abbreviation for "costume play," is an art form that involves creating and wearing costumes to personify fictional characters from movies, video games, anime, and more. It allows fans to express their creativity, showcase their admiration for their favorite characters, and connect with like-minded individuals who share their passions. The love of cosplay extends beyond superficial appearances; it encompasses a deep appreciation for the characters themselves, their narratives, and the underlying themes they represent.
